Back on subject. I thought I found a regression - on Wine 1.4 package
downloaded from launchpad the "New query" button works fine, while on my
compiled Wine it produces an error. So I did:
git reset --hard wine-1.4
make
and, surprisingly, I still had the problem with the compiled version.
However after some combination of deleting leftover files, running make
clean, make depend and make the button started working, so I started
bisecting, hoping for the best. At some point I started getting bad
versions, and every subsequent compile was bad - even after I ended
bisecting and returned to wine-1.4, the button still did not work (and it
still works under packaged Wine - I use the same install for all tests).
This time make clean && make depend && make did not help.
I am comparing what I did to [1], and the only difference I see is that I
did not run configure before make. I'll try doing that later, but I think
this shouldn't affect the outcome. Any other ideas?
Also [1] suggests to set CC="ccache gcc -m32" on amd64 machines. I did
that and when doing make I noticed that many lines start with:
ccache gcc -m32 -m32
I guess that CC="ccache gcc" would be enough - but I didn't test that yet.
Also I noticed that running parallel make (make -j) is never mentioned on
[1]. Is there any reason I shouldn't use it?
